BANC3, Inc., a leading company in augmented reality (AR) and mixed reality (MR) technology, has successfully developed and delivered an advanced extended reality (XR) training system for the US Air Force Special Operations Command (AFSOC).

This latest innovative system represents a significant advancement in military training technology, designed to enhance the operational readiness of Special Operations Forces (SOF) through immersive, realistic simulations in a dynamic virtual environment.

The Development of the XR Training System

BANC3’s XR training system integrates state-of-the-art AR and MR headset technology into a scalable, adaptable, and multi-user training environment.

This system leverages BANC3’s expertise in creating digital ecosystems and immersive simulations, offering a comprehensive solution that can be tailored to meet the complex training needs of AFSOC personnel.

The development of this system was driven by a need for more advanced and flexible training tools for SOF operators. Traditional training methods, while effective, often have limitations in replicating the high-stress, rapidly changing environments that special operations personnel face.

BANC3’s XR system aims to fill this gap by providing a platform that can simulate dynamic real-world missions, allowing SOF operators to rehearse and refine their skills under pressure.
